Responding to our report about an elderly woman who was allegedly abandoned by her grandson in a garbage dump at Aarey Milk Colony, the National Cancer Institute (NCI), Nagpur, has stepped forward to provide free cancer treatment to the ailing woman. The Maharashtra Human Rights Commission (MHRC), meanwhile, has taken suo motu cognisance of the incident and registered a case.

This newspaper’s June 23 report on the alleged abandonment of the woman, who had a suspected cancerous facial ulcer, sparked widespread outrage, prompting swift responses from civil society and numerous institutions. Her grandson and others have not been arrested in the case. 

While this report rightly evoked outrage, it should make people introspect about the treatment of seniors in different spheres of life. It may be in families, where we often see seniors relegated to the background, barely tolerated, spoken down to, and not treated with dignity or robbed of agency when it comes to decisions, even about themselves.
